Zepto launches 12.1-inch Notus A12 notebook

updated 04:45 pm EST, Mon December 8, 2008

Zepto intros Notus A12


Danish computer maker Zepto, which recently grabbed headlines by announcing what it calls the world's fastest 14-inch notebook with its Nox A14, has now announced the addition of its 12.1-inch Notus A12 notebook. The screen offers a maximum resolution of 1280x800, while other hardware is made up of an 800MHz Intel CPU, 1GB of RAM and an 80GB, 4,200RPM hard disk drive. The Notus A12 includes a gigabit Ethernet connection and integrated Wi-Fi module, along with a waterproof keyboard.

There are numerous of options for the Notus A12, including the operating system. Zepto givers buyers the option of Windows Vista Ultimate, Business, Home Premium and Home Basic along with the older XP. An external DVD burner is also an option, as is an additional 1GB of memory and a TV tuner. Zepto promises the six-cell battery will last between five and ten hours in the Notus A12, which is named after a Greek god of the wind.

The Notus A12 in its base configuration is priced at the equivalent of about $1,340. [via Engadget].
